What are the Pros and Cons of Areola Reduction Surgery in Dublin?

Areola reduction surgery is a cosmetic procedure that aims to resize and reshape the areola, the pigmented area surrounding the nipple. This surgery is often sought by individuals who feel that their areolas are disproportionately large or asymmetrical. In Dublin, this procedure is gaining popularity among both men and women. Understanding the pros and cons of areola reduction surgery can help potential patients make informed decisions about their cosmetic goals.

What are the pros and cons of Areola Reduction Surgery in Dublin

Pros of Areola Reduction Surgery

Enhanced Aesthetic Appeal: One of the primary advantages of areola reduction surgery is the improvement in aesthetic appearance. Many individuals feel self-conscious about the size or shape of their areolas. This surgery can help achieve a more balanced and aesthetically pleasing look, boosting self-confidence and body image.

Improved Symmetry: Areola reduction can also address asymmetry issues. Many people have naturally uneven areolas, which can be corrected through surgery. Achieving symmetry can enhance the overall appearance of the breasts and contribute to a more harmonious look.

Minimally Invasive: The procedure is relatively simple and minimally invasive. It typically involves local anesthesia and can be performed as an outpatient procedure. This means less downtime and quicker recovery compared to more extensive surgeries.

Cons of Areola Reduction Surgery

Potential for Scarring: Like any surgical procedure, areola reduction carries the risk of scarring. Although the scars are usually small and located around the areola, some individuals may experience noticeable or hypertrophic scars. This can be a concern for those who are prone to scarring.

Temporary Sensory Changes: There is a possibility of temporary changes in sensation around the areola post-surgery. Some patients may experience numbness or increased sensitivity, which typically resolves over time. However, in rare cases, permanent sensory changes can occur.

Cost: Areola reduction surgery is a cosmetic procedure, and as such, it is not typically covered by insurance. The cost can vary depending on the surgeon and the complexity of the procedure, making it a financial consideration for many patients.

Recovery and Results

The recovery process after areola reduction surgery is generally straightforward. Patients can expect some swelling and discomfort in the first few days, which can be managed with pain medication. It is important to follow the surgeon's post-operative instructions, including wearing a supportive bra and avoiding strenuous activities. Most patients can return to work and normal activities within a week.

The results of areola reduction surgery are usually long-lasting, provided that the patient maintains a stable weight and does not undergo significant breast changes due to pregnancy or other factors. Regular follow-up appointments with the surgeon are recommended to monitor the healing process and ensure the best possible outcome.

FAQ

Q: Is areola reduction surgery painful?

A: The procedure is performed under local anesthesia, so there is minimal pain during the surgery. Post-operative discomfort is usually manageable with prescribed pain medication.

Q: How long does the recovery take?

A: Most patients can return to work within a week and resume normal activities shortly thereafter. Full recovery typically takes a few weeks.

Q: Will the surgery affect breastfeeding?

A: Areola reduction surgery generally does not interfere with breastfeeding. However, it is advisable to discuss this with your surgeon if you plan to breastfeed in the future.

Q: Are the results permanent?

A: The results are usually long-lasting, but factors such as significant weight changes or pregnancy can affect the appearance of the areolas over time.
